Marvel Comics Now Online
2007-11-13 23:33:00 Marvel comics have made 2,500 of its back issues available online to subscribers and 250 issues available free of charge (for a limited time period). The subscription service will give users access to first issues of titles including The Amazing Spider-Man, The Fantastic Four and The Incredible Hulk. There will be a 6 month delay for new issues and users will only be able to view the comics online ? downloading will not be possible. The comics will be available in various formats to view; including frame by frame navigation.If you are a Marvel fan this might be a good place to start if you need to catch up on past issues. Bi Metal HA-FX300 Ear Buds from JVC
2007-11-13 20:02:00 JVC has just released a premium ear-bud; the HA-FX300. The HA-FX300 uses an aluminum evaporation diaphragm to reproduces high-frequency detail more accurately than conventional cellulose or polymer-based diaphragms. These ear-buds also come with JVC?s new Bi-METAL structure where the drive unit is housed in a stainless steel base wrapped in a high-specific-gravity brass ring to eliminate vibration and energy loss. The HA-FX300 also uses an aluminum housing and oxygen-free copper (OFC) that minimizes transmission loss. The ear-buds come with three different sized silicon rubber earpieces and a pair of memory foam earpieces for a customized fit.The HA-FX300 will retail for around $99.95 and are available in black, red and bronze.Source: JVC More About: Audio , Metal , Buds

The Panasonic Strada CN-GP50U Portable Navigation Device
2007-10-30 11:03:00 Panasonic have announced that they will be releasing their first portable navigation device (PND) here in the USA. The Panasonic Strada CN-GP50U is a sleek, slim design that comes with a 5-inch touch panel display. The Strada CN-GP50U provides is access to 1.8 million searchable Points of Interest in 51 categories, such as gas stations, airports, hotels, restaurants, hospitals, ATMs and historic landmarks. It has an easy to use Graphic User Interface (GUI) and comes pre-loaded with map data for the United States, Canada, Puerto Rico and Mexico, plus detailed maps of 86 U.S. cities. By using the SD Memory Card or USB port users can easily perform software updates.The Strada can also make hands-free calls on a Bluetooth enabled mobile phone and Lane Assist helps avoid last-minute lane changes using voice guidance and by highlighting the correct lane in orange.
